Transaction 423a5934eaba2f937e524c83517603d2b1ef20480025bed37ee95f3c3a13c311
1 Input
1 Output
-
423a5934eaba2f937e524c83517603d2b1ef20480025bed37ee95f3c3a13c311:0
- value
- 21190000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f012ea23c8029be4a361a619e702010cc518056 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1E393a44uGCpM3mWTibMhMozkZ1J7ZBtGW